Conor Benn stunned Chris Eubank Jr with a dominant display as he inflicted revenge on his arch-rival in a remarkably one-sided rematch at the Tottenham Hotspur Stadium.

‘The Destroyer’ delivered a punch-perfect performance on Saturday night to emphatically avenge the first defeat of his professional career in an epic first fight in April, boxing brilliantly throughout and almost producing a stunning last-gasp stoppage as he floored Eubank Jr twice in the 12th round.
